Transaction 324827414551317cdb17db4176a0f7ebd22700849080519c2da55d4daaba87c0
1 Input
1 Output
-
324827414551317cdb17db4176a0f7ebd22700849080519c2da55d4daaba87c0:0
- value
- 15846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 275b7405cb85b87ea7e3e2497fb6dcd735097ef7 OP_EQUAL
- address
- 35H7qJgzGGzgrry5evdhp5PXTBp29aLXhR